Title :  HUMAN SPLICING FACTOR, CONSTRUCT 1
 
Authors :  M. Lee, C. S. Bond
Date :  26 Sep 14  (Deposition) - 01 Apr 15  (Release) - 29 Apr 15  (Revision)
Method :  X-RAY DIFFRACTION
Resolution :  3.49
Chains :  Asym./Biol. Unit :  A,B
Keywords :  Rrm, Transcription (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  M. Lee, A. Sadowska, I. Bekere, D. Ho, B. S. Gully, Y. Lu, K. S. Iyer, J. Trewhella, A. H. Fox, C. S. Bond
The Structure Of Human Sfpq Reveals A Coiled-Coil Mediated Polymer Essential For Functional Aggregation In Gene Regulation.
Nucleic Acids Res. V. 43 3826 2015
PubMed-ID: 25765647  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1093/NAR/GKV156
